Label: Policy acquisition - commission and other incremental expenses
Concept Guidance:
This is the value, during the relevant period, for all acquisition costs as recognised under Australian Accounting Standards. Acquisition costs are incurred in obtaining and recording new business contracts. They include commission or brokerage paid to agents or brokers for obtaining business for the reporting party, selling and underwriting costs such as advertising and risk assessment, the administrative costs of accepting, issuing and initially recording the new business. 
Form-Specifc Guidance:
Abnormal operating expenses are not to be excluded or shown separately, but included in the relevant category. Policy acquisition items are prior to any component deferred to either policy liabilities or a deferred acquisition cost asset.

Do not include amortization and impairment of existing deferred acquisition costs (DAC) recognised during the reporting period.
